Video Game Publisher/Seller Valve Now Forcing Customers Into Mandatory Binding Arbitration

By Chris Morran August 1, 2012

Valve, the makers of popular video game series like Portal, Left 4 Dead, Half-Life, and Team Fortress, as well as the operators of the Steam online marketplace for games, have surprised fans this week by changing the Steam terms of service to effectively pre-empt any class-action lawsuits by forcing customers into mandatory binding arbitration.
